What is a 5-Inch Turbo-Back Exhaust System?

A turbo-back exhaust system replaces all components from the turbocharger outlet back to the tailpipe. A 5-inch turbo-back exhaust for a 6.0 Powerstroke signifies that the piping diameter is 5 inches throughout this entire section. This larger diameter reduces exhaust restriction, allowing for improved engine breathing and potentially increased horsepower and torque. It's a significant upgrade compared to the factory system, which usually has a smaller diameter piping.

Benefits of a 5-Inch Turbo-Back Exhaust on a 6.0 Powerstroke

Several advantages come with installing a 5-inch turbo-back exhaust on your 6.0 Powerstroke:

  • Increased Horsepower and Torque: The reduced backpressure allows the engine to breathe more efficiently, leading to noticeable gains in power. The exact increase varies depending on other modifications and the specific exhaust system.
  • Improved EGTs (Exhaust Gas Temperatures): Lowering exhaust gas temperatures is crucial for the longevity of your engine. A 5-inch system helps manage this, reducing the strain on internal components.
  • Enhanced Sound: Many owners appreciate the deeper, more aggressive sound produced by a larger diameter exhaust. The exact tone varies based on the muffler and other components included in the system.
  • Potentially Improved Fuel Economy: While not always guaranteed, a more efficient exhaust system can contribute to slightly better fuel mileage in certain driving conditions.

What are the Downsides of a 5-Inch Turbo-Back Exhaust?

While the benefits are numerous, some potential downsides should be considered:

  • Cost: 5-inch turbo-back exhaust systems are generally more expensive than smaller diameter systems.
  • Increased Drone: The larger diameter can sometimes lead to a noticeable drone at certain RPMs, especially on highway driving. Choosing a system with a quality muffler can help mitigate this.
  • Installation Complexity: Installation can be more involved than smaller systems, potentially requiring professional assistance.

What are the Different Types of 5-Inch Turbo-Back Exhausts?

Several variations exist within 5-inch turbo-back exhaust systems, differing in muffler type, materials, and additional features. Some systems offer features like:

  • Different Muffler Options: From aggressive, loud mufflers to quieter options that prioritize reduced drone.
  • Material Choice: Stainless steel is the most common material, offering durability and corrosion resistance. Other materials like aluminized steel might be available at a lower cost but with reduced longevity.
  • High-Flow Catalytic Converters: Some systems incorporate high-flow catalytic converters to further optimize exhaust flow while maintaining emissions compliance.
